This program trains teachers, administrators, and counselors in understanding the cognitive and affective characteristics and needs of gifted children, developing programs, assessments, and curriculum to meet those needs. The four graduate course sequence is appropriate for gifted education specialists, classroom teachers with gifted in their rooms, administrators or counselors with responsibilities for gifted programs, or parents who want a deeper understanding of their gifted and talented children and appropriate school interventions. The Graduate Certificate in Adult Learning and Education provides graduate education for the development of professional educators in formal and informal learning contexts for adults in institutions offering instruction and learning for adults. The course work prepares participants to plan, conduct, and evaluate learning and instruction for adult learners. Select here for more information.
The Graduate Certificate in Community College Leadership provides graduate education for the development of professional educators who serve in community colleges. It prepares participants with the knowledge and competencies to plan, conduct, and manage the curriculum, learning and instruction, and the administration of the community college.
